Travel Gift Bundle
A travel bundle can help children stay occupied during car journeys, flights, hotel stays, or visits with family.
Include:
- The coloring book
- A zippered pencil pouch
- Colored pencils or crayons
- A small sharpener with a container
- A folder or clipboard
- A notebook
Colored pencils are often easier to manage during travel because they do not dry out and are less likely to mark nearby surfaces than some markers.

What to Look for in a Kids’ Coloring Book
Before buying any coloring book, consider:
- Whether the theme matches the child’s interests
- The age range and complexity of the pages
- Clear, visible outlines
- A mixture of quick and detailed scenes
- Single-sided printing if markers may be used
- Enough page variety to prevent repetition
- A cover and presentation that feel giftable
The best choice is not necessarily the most complicated book.
It is the one the child will be excited to open.
A Note About Markers
When using markers in a printed coloring book, place a blank sheet behind the active page to help protect the next design.
Very wet markers may still bleed, so test carefully and supervise according to the child’s age and the product instructions.
Crayons and colored pencils are often the simplest gift supplies because they are easy to store and travel with.
